The street in brief

White Cross Lane is a mix of detached houses and semi-detached houses. Homes here typically change hands around £247,500 — roughly 18% above the NG34 norm. Too few recent sales to read a street-level trend, but across NG34 prices have been easing over the last few years. HM Land Registry records 8 sales across 6 homes since 2002 — homes here come up rarely.

White Cross Lane's £247,500 median sits about 18% above NG34's £210,000.

Street and NG34 figures are medians of HM Land Registry sales; the England figures are the UK House Price Index mix-adjusted average — a different basis, so compare direction rather than levels between the two.
